One of the easiest ways to boost your CNC lathe’s efficiency is through regular maintenance. It’s like servicing your car; neglecting it could lead to significant problems down the line. Did you know that planned maintenance can reduce machine downtime by up to 30%? By taking the proactive approach of regular checks and services, you can ensure that your lathe is always operating at its best.
Think about how frustrating it is when a project is delayed due to machine breakdown. By integrating a solid maintenance schedule, you minimize the chance of unexpected downtimes, thereby maintaining continuous workflow.
Ever heard the saying, “A chain is only as strong as its weakest link”? In the world of CNC machining, that weakest link is often the operator. Investing in training can have a profound impact on your operations. A well-trained operator can identify potential issues before they escalate, ensuring smoother processes.
Data shows that companies that invest in workforce training see a 24% improvement in productivity. If you want to unleash the full potential of your CNC lathe, ensure that your operators are properly trained in its use, settings, and troubleshooting.
Innovation is key in the manufacturing sector. Advanced technologies such as Artificial Intelligence (AI) and IoT (Internet of Things) can help monitor and optimize your CNC lathe in real-time. Imagine a system that alerts you to machine irregularities before they turn into costly failures.
For instance, some CNC lathes come equipped with predictive analytics that can forecast maintenance needs based on historical data. This could mean the difference between efficient production and a halt due to unexpected failures. In fact, manufacturers that embrace advanced technologies can achieve up to 25% more efficiency—significantly improving productivity and profitability.
